Cordelia says in 2.15 Reprise, “Jeez, Wes, zip-a-dee-doo-dah, all right?” She’s referring to the Brer Rabbit tales which were worked into the 1946 Walt Disney musical Song of the South. The musical had the famous phrase, “Zip-a-dee-doo-dah” to express optimism.
